The first half of action was tightly contested between the
Knights and the Bears. The Knights had the first scoring chance in
the game when Mitri Abdul-Karim's shot feel into the hand of NYIT's
goalkeeper Mike Doran, at the 41:55 mark. Three minutes later, the
Knights Dele Akinyode kicked a screaming shot straight at the Bears
goalkeeper. NYIT had scoring chances of their own in the second
portion of the half. NYIT senior Maciek Serafin had three great
chances to put the visitors on the board but Queens College's
goalkeeper Demitrios Tourous was able to stop him all three
times.
Just like the first half, the second half was tightly contested
with both teams. However, the Knights were able to score the game's
first goal at the 24:21 mark. Santiago Bedoya
scored from a throw in by Kevin Velasquez to give the Knights
a 1-0 advantage. Six minutes later Serafin had an opportunity to
even the score, but his just grazed the left post. This would be
the last scoring chance for the Bears and the Knights would win by
the score 1-0.
